IIIT Vadodara B.Tech cutoff 2025 has been released in the form of closing and opening ranks for admissions to various B.Tech specialisations. This year, the B.Tech cutoff 2025 ranged from 36583 to 64458 for the General AI category candidates. B.Tech in Computer Science and Engineering, which is the most competitive course offered by IIIT Vadodara, stands at 36583, as the last round closing rank. Please keep in mind that different cutoffs will be reflected for different rounds and categories. For more details, refer to the table below:

CategoryLast Round BTech CSE Cutoff 2025
General 36583
OBC53730
SC197770
ST346116
PWD1425390
EWS44127

In the gold foil scattering experiment by Rutherford and his team, almost all alpha particles passed straight through the foil. There were minor deflections mostly, and only a small amount of them showed deflections at really large angles. Only a few of them rebounded. This was the main observation that led Rutherford to conclude that the positive charge and mass of the atom concentrate at a very tiny section of the atom. That’s the nucleus. The other observation was that the entire atom must be space where the alpha particles could go undeflected.

The GATE cutoff 2025 for IIIT Vadodara has been released for various categories for admissions to different M.Tech specialisations. The cutoff score ranged from 415 to 443 for students belonging to the General category, All India quota. This is the cutoff for the last round; other rounds will have different cutoffs accordingly. This year, the most difficult M.Tech specialisation proved to be M.Tech. in Computer Science and Engineering (Artificial Intelligence), with a cutoff score ranging from 443 to 539. Therefore, students aiming for a seat should strive for a score above 400 to improve their chances of admission.
